Description

Beyblade: Metal Fusion, along with its manga counterpart by Takafumi Adachi, was the second Beyblade anime released. This series coincided with the second main iteration of Beyblades which introduced a metal fusion wheel. The show's plot revolved around Gingka Hagane and his Beyblade "Storm Pegasus" who, with his friends, entered into Beyblade tournaments with the ultimate goal of defeating the evil Dark Nebula Organization which backed a rival blader named Ryuga and his evil Beyblade "Lightening L-Drago." Metal Fusion was proceeded by two subsequent seasons, Beyblade: Metal Masters and Beyblade: Metal Fury, to form the Beyblade: Metal Saga.
